Missoula, MT (KGVO-AM News) - On November 6, 2023, Missoula Police Department Officers responded to a report from an employee of the Inn on Broadway that three people were throwing things at the side of the hotel. The officers arrived and observed three individuals standing next to a vehicle in the back lot where the employee had described them being.  

Officers identified all three individuals including 27-year-old Victoria Panzetanga. The officer conducted a check for wants and warrants and discovered that Panzetanga and another individual had outstanding warrants for their arrest. Panzetanga and the individual claimed that they were staying in a room of the hotel. 

The hotel employee confirmed that nobody was currently registered to the room they said and neither of them were registered to any room in the hotel, but that Panzetanga had entered the hotel looking for her sister.  

During a search incident to arrest, the officer removed a carton of cigarettes from Panzetanga’s right front pocket. Officers also located a glass pipe with a bulbous end and visible residue in the waistband of Panzetanga’s sweatpants. The officer knows from training and experience that these glass pipes are used to ingest dangerous drugs such as methamphetamine.  

Panzetanga was then transported to the Missoula County Detention Facility. The officer was looking at Panzetanga’s tribal ID when he observed a plastic baggie sticking out of the cigarette carton that he had previously located on Panzetanga’s person. While doing an inventory search of Panzetanga’s property, the officer removed the baggie from the carton and observed a crystalline substance in the baggie that he suspected from his training and experience to be methamphetamine.  

While searching Panzetanga’s clothing, a corrections officer located a small plastic baggie containing a blue (M 30) pill, which the officer suspected from his training and experience to be fentanyl. Both the suspected methamphetamine and fentanyl were seized. The officer tested the suspected methamphetamine with a NIK test, which came back as presumptive positive for methamphetamine. 

Panzetanga is currently being charged with felony criminal possession of dangerous drugs and criminal possession of drug paraphernalia.
